You'll want to try the coniglio in porchetta, a rabbit loin seasoned with rosemary and garlic, wrapped in skin. The artichoke lasagna with its many layers is also a classic, or the tagliatelle puttanesca with capers, anchovies, and red pepper flakes.food
The plain exterior belies a transportive experience inside, where pebble glass dividers, stained wainscoting, and rustic beams evoke a rural roadside osteria. There's a close-knit energy, with white tablecloths and a bar focusing on Negroni variations.ambiance
Founded by Rita Sodi, this Tuscan restaurant recently moved from Christopher Street to a new, larger location on Bleecker Street. Despite the move, it maintains the same menu and ambiance, making it feel like a rural roadside osteria.story
